ASUS officially introduced the portableROG Strix XG17 gaming monitor. This happened at the annual international computer games exhibition Gamescom, which this year runs from August 20-24.
Previously, the gaming monitor was shown in May at Computex 2019, and then its technical data was released:
• ASUS ROG Strix XG17 monitor is equipped with a 17.3-inch display on the IPS matrix;
• display resolution 1920 × 1080 pixels (Full HD), refresh rate 240 Hz, response time 3 ms;
• charging the built-in battery lasts for three hours of battery life;
• Implementation of Quick Charge 3.0 technology of fast charging is provided.
At Gamescom 2019, new details about the new product were announced:
• the monitor has a built-in speaker;
• Adaptive-Sync adaptive synchronization is implemented, operating in the frequency range from 48 to 240 Hz, which provides a smooth image with mid-range graphics cards;
• the portable monitor is understaffed with a ROG tripod, which makes it possible to position the device at different heights and at different angles; It is useful when paired with other gadgets.
The weight of the device is about 1 kg. The timing of the start of sales of the ASUS ROG Strix XG17 has not yet been announced, nor has the price of the novelty been announced.
